Dwayne Johnson has smartly turned the DCEU into a WWE event of sorts with his promotion strategy for Black Adam. The movie introduces Dwayne Johnson's Teth-Adam to the DCEU. It also features the introduction of DC's classic team, the Justice Society of America, comprised of Doctor Fate (Pierce Brosnan), Cyclone (Quintessa Swindell), Hawkman (Aldis Hodge), and Atom Smasher (Noah Centineo). Dwayne Johnson famously made a name for himself as a WWE star before turning to film and television. Now, the actor appears to be bringing WWE's promotional sensibilities to DC's big-screen franchise.

Black Adam has had an excitingly unique promotional campaign. Throughout the film's press tour, Johnson has consistently emphasized his motto of putting audiences first. Moreover, he has focused on hyping up a potential rivalry between Superman and Black Adam, something Dwayne Johnson wants to see in the DCEU. The way the actor teases the two characters' long-anticipated conflict emulates the many WWE rivalries that have occurred over the years, such as Johnson vs. "Stone Cold" Steve Austin, CM Punk vs. John Cena, and The Undertaker vs. Kane. Wrestling rivalries are meant to further engage audiences in the show's storyline, and it's what Johnson seemingly intends to do with his Black Adam vs. Superman teases.

A film where Black Adam fights Superman is likely to result in great anticipation from audiences, which in turn could yield great financial returns. Yet, it doesn't need to be the end of Black Adam's marketing, as the Man of Steel isn't the only one with whom the antihero could have a rivalry. Teth-Adam is not a typical superhero. He is a morally gray individual willing to do things that crime fighters like Hawkman or Superman would deem unforgivable. He isn't someone who works well with others, and as such, is prone to come into conflict with a number of super-beings. Given that, Adam is the perfect subject on which to center conflicts with other superheroes in the DCEU. Johnson is now focused on hyping up a meeting between his character and Superman. However, if the characters' encounter ends up happening, there are many other potential individuals with whom Black Adam could come into conflict afterward.

The most obvious candidate in the DCEU is Shazam, given his power and connection to Adam. The hero is getting his second film with 2023's Shazam! Fury of the Gods. With one movie and an upcoming sequel under his mantle, Billy Batson has the potential to position himself as a recognizable character for audiences, which would make teases of a fight between him and Black Adam quite beneficial from a marketing perspective. The potential success of a Black Adam/Superman crossover could then theoretically be carried over into a Black Adam/Shazam! film. The creatives behind the franchise could then continue teasing rivalries between Black Adam and other popular DCEU characters, allowing the WWE-styled, rivalry-centered marketing campaigns to go on indefinitely.

Is It Good That The Rock Has Turned The DCEU Into WWE?

Black adam DCEU Justice league power change

The idea of an established film franchise emulating the promotional tactics of WWE events may seem unusual, but it could be exactly what the DCEU needs to finally find its footing. So far, the DCEU has struggled to connect with audiences as a solidified entity. Films like Wonder Woman, Shazam!, Birds of Prey and The Suicide Squad found critical success. However, they have arguably mostly been seen as individual projects, as opposed to as part of a unified franchise. Unlike MCU projects, which have built a reputation as an entity, the DCEU is still not perceived as a proper shared saga.

While MCU movies and TV shows create excitement simply by being associated with the Marvel Studios brand, DCEU projects have to constantly prove themselves in the eyes of audiences. That is why Johnson's new marketing approach could benefit DC's franchise. By teasing a long-anticipated rivalry between Black Adam and Superman, Dwayne Johnson is adding excitement and anticipation for not only to Black Adam, but for DCEU projects to come. He is making audiences look forward to future installments in the franchise via teases of greater things down the line. Through its introduction of multiple superheroes and the deeper exploration of the Shazam! universe, Black Adam is exciting on its own. Yet, the DCEU has a lot more to offer, and Johnson is making sure audiences anticipate such future developments.
